WebThe NSW Government has changed the law to require landlords or agents to negotiate a rent reduction with their tenant in certain circumstances related to COVID-19. For more information, visit Commercial Leasing and COVID-19 FAQs. Make goods. A “make good” means returning the property back to its original condition at the end of the lease. Charge outgoings, which may include rates, insurance charges, and other ... Web24 nov. 2024 · Example 5: A leases three floors of a commercial office tower in NSW from B for 10 years. The lease includes a provision that requires the lessee to remove all fit out and fixtures at the expiration of the lease. At the end of the lease the lessor allows the lessee to leave without removing the carpet, office partitions etc.
